When slipping or falling during sports on artificial turf, turf burn may be a severe injury. It could cause skin abrasions on the chin and chest in addition to the elbow, knee, wrist, palm, and forearm.


These wounds must be cleansed as quickly as possible to avoid infection. Additionally, utilizing an antibiotic ointment and wrapping the lesion in a breathable bandage are recommended.
Purge the Injury

How rough and abrasive artificial grass could be isn't usually front of mind as long as you're on the field, centered on blocking a shot or pursuing a new player to tackle him. The friction you experience when you fall on the grass, however, may lead to severe skin abrasions referred to as turf burn. Just because a grass burn destroys a layer of skin, it really is more serious than small scrapes and scratches. It could get contaminated and provide as a point of entry for germs like staph, that may then migrate to other parts of the body and cause issues including bone or bloodstream infections. If left untreated, it can also become infected.



Following a turf burn, cleaning the website is vital because turf dirt, debris, or sand may transfer germs to the exposed wound and cause infection. To clean the abrasion, use water or saline solution, and carefully rinse any dirt that's still there. If the wound is bleeding, firmly push down and clean the area before bleeding stops. Then use a clean towel to gently pat it dry.

After that, cover the abrasion with a thin layer of antibiotic ointment. Aloe vera functions as an all natural antibacterial and may hasten the healing up process unless you have an antibiotic ointment on hand. Finally, apply a clean bandage to the wound. Daily washing, usage of ointment, and bandaging are necessary to ward against infection and promote recovery.

Wrap the Injury

To aid avoid infection, it is very important to cover the wound the moment it's been cleansed. So that you can increase the recovery from the turf burn, additionally it is advised to use a hydrating treatment like hydrogel. Hydrogel dressings work very well because they hydrate the wound, which hastens healing and lessens discomfort.

It's crucial to avoid touching the wound with bare hands. Bacteria could be more more likely to enter and cause an illness because of this. Ahead of cleansing the wound, it really is advised to properly wash the hands and, if practical, put on sterile gloves.

It is advisable to use a non-adhesive wound dressing when it comes to treating the wound. This can allow skin to breathe, which is crucial should you be active and perspiring. To keep the abrasion moist and healthy, it is advised to change the dressing each day.

Turf burn may fully recover in a few weeks, but it's necessary to avoid exercise until then. By doing so, you'll avoid reinjuring the spot and speed up the healing process. The wounded region should also be routinely checked for early indications of infection, which might include intense redness or pus. It's imperative to call a doctor immediately if you see any early signs of infection.
